Learning in Community is a new weekly podcast from Tacoma Area Youth for Christ designed to equip youth workers to build safe and authentic Christ sharing relationships with young people. Listen as Tacoma YFC staff explore resources and ideas to maximize the impact of youth workers. Our hope through Learning in Community is that you, who have been called by God to love and lead young people will hear encouraging stories and receive the resources you need to press into the mission you’ve been designed for.

    Questions with Kids Part 4: Drop The Dead Fish (with Doug Jonson)

    Questions with Kids Part 4: Drop The Dead Fish (with Doug Jonson)

    When you are in close proximity to the journey and day to day needs of a young person, it can feel insensitive to respond to their needs by doing nothing. Doug, Josh, and Rachel talk about with it means to build healthy boundaries amidst chaos that can consume us while remembering what God actually calls us to do.

    -----------------------------------

    Show Notes:

    Take out a piece of paper with two columns and try out Doug’s exercise around God’s Job Description and your own. See all the ways God is simply asking you to partner with him in a few things and not be all things.

    EXAMPLE

    My Job: Love, Present Truth, Pray

    God’s Job: Protect, Provide, Love, Intercede, Be the Truth

    Having All the Answers (with Doug Jonson)

    Having All the Answers (with Doug Jonson)

    When a kid sends a tough question your way it can be tempting to "give the right answer." But what if the right answer is no answer at all? Rachel, Doug, and Josh wrestle with how leading kids to the truth requires mental gymnastics, a good listening ear, and sometimes no answer at all.
